Aimee Osbourne: background and family context
Aimee Osbourne is the eldest daughter of Ozzy and Sharon Osbourne and the older sister of Kelly Osbourne and Jack Osbourne. Born into a globally recognized entertainment household, her public profile has developed alongside her parents' high-profile careers in music, television, and publishing. She has maintained a relatively private stance compared with some siblings, while engaging with media and public appearances on her own terms. Family origins and early environment
Growing up as the first child of Ozzy Osbourne, the prominent Black Sabbath vocalist, and Sharon Osbourne, a television personality and manager, Aimee Osbourne spent her early years in a media-intensive environment. The family’s visibility in the United Kingdom and internationally shaped much of her public context, from childhood appearances to later reflections on fame and family dynamics. This background informs her approach to privacy, career choices, and public interaction as an adult.
